Sliding patio door are great to let in light and admire stunning views. They can become difficult to use if the track gets clogged by debris. Regular cleaning and lubrication will restore smooth operation.
While DIY fixes might seem appealing but hiring an expert is the best method to fix problems. They have the expertise and tools to identify the root cause of the issue and fix it.
Cost
Sliding patio door are a wonderful addition to any living area, as they provide better ventilation and natural light. However they can cause problems when they get damaged or have issues with the door handle or track. The cost of patio sliding door repair will vary based on the severity of the problem and the amount of work needed. It's best to hire an expert to ensure the job is done correctly and safely.
Depending on the size of your patio door, replacement costs could range from $300 to $4,000 for glass and frames that are new. In addition to the cost of the new door, homeowners must be prepared to pay for installation and removal fees. Some experts charge a flat fee, while others charge per hour. Depending on what you need you may select a door that has safety or tempered glass. This type of glass is designed to break into smaller pieces rather than sharp shreds. It is also possible to get glass with a texture that gives it an unique look and assists in privacy.
The first step in putting up a new patio door is to get rid of the old one. This is a tough task that requires a lot strength. It is a good idea to lay a drop cloth on the floor and then set up a couple of sawhorses and pads. Then, take out the head stop screws. Last but not least you'll have to remove the screws that adjust the rollers on the bottom of the frame. This is usually done using the screwdriver.
The replacement of your old door with a new energy efficient option can save you money over the long haul. Older patio doors are typically not as efficient in terms of energy efficiency as the modern ones. If you are worried about drafts or moisture in your home during the colder months, then it's time to upgrade your patio door.
It is essential to keep in mind that patio sliding door repairs can often be prevented by regularly performing maintenance. Taking the time to vacuum and clean your sliding patio doors will help prevent abrasions as well as scratches. Additionally, lubricating the track of your sliding patio door can assist in allowing it to slide smoothly.

Security
As attractive and practical as they may be they are a magnet for burglars. They are viewed by a lot of burglars as the most vulnerable entry point to a house, mainly because they have latches that can be easily manipulated to open the doors. Additionally, because burglars can see through them, they know that you're not likely to be home, and this can assist them in planning their burglary. The sliding patio doors are typically found at the back of homes, which makes them more appealing to burglars.
There are ways you can improve the security of your sliding door. One option is to install blocks or Charlie bar located on the inside of the frame of your door. This will make it difficult to lift doors off the tracks. It will also add strength to prevent the door from being open.
Another option for increasing your patio's security is to install shatterproof window film on the door. This is easy to apply and stop burglars from entering by making it difficult to break the glass. Additionally, this film will prevent the glass from breaking into dangerous pieces and help to maintain the interior temperature and keep the pests out.
The material used in your patio door's frame will also have a significant impact on its security. Both wood and uPVC can be bent or broken with enough force. Aluminium is, on the other hand, is a more durable and stable material that can take a lot of pressure.
Installing a footbolt can increase the security of your patio door. This bolt is installed on the floor of a fixed panel and cannot be removed like an ordinary lock. To install it simply loosen the screw that is holding the latch and move the latch to a different position. Screw the bolt in place and check to see whether it's working. You can also install a motion-activated light to your patio door to deter criminals and brighten the area surrounding your home.
Energy efficiency
It is important to take into account the energy efficiency of the sliding glass patio door when selecting one for your home. You'll save the cost of cooling and heating. Be sure to select the model that has been certified as energy efficient by an internationally recognized testing organization. Check for the ENERGY STARR or National Fenestration Ratings Council labels. These labels indicate the doors have met the requirements set by the government to ensure energy efficiency.
Double-paned patio glass door repair near me doors are the most energy efficient. They keep warm air inside during winter and cool air out in the summer. The frames are also sealed tightly to keep out drafts. You can also add extra insulation around the frames in order to improve the efficiency of energy.
Many people opt for sliding patio doors due to the fact they are simple to open and close, but it's important to remember that sliding doors allow in plenty of air. The seam that the panels slide by each other is a significant source of air leakage, which can result in higher energy bills. This issue can be cured by choosing a door that is fitted with a special gasket to stop leaks.
You can also make sliding patio door repair service doors more energy-efficient by choosing a wood window or door frame that has a thermal break. You could also opt for a vinyl door with a foam core. You can also include weather stripping to your frame and doorframe, which will allow it to seal more tightly and prevent drafts from entering.
